Jasmine Paolini Secures Her Spot for the WTA Finals in Riyadh

Defeated at the gates of the final in Ningbo, Jasmine Paolini has still secured her place for the WTA Finals in November.
The list of players qualified for the WTA Finals is almost complete. This Saturday, Jasmine Paolini obtained the seventh available ticket for Riyadh.
The Italian, who was defeated 6-3, 6-2 by Elena Rybakina in the semifinals in Ningbo, benefited from Mirra Andreeva's absence from the Tokyo draw next week to confirm her qualification.
A well-deserved reward for the Italian, who shone in Rome in May by winning the WTA 1000 in front of her home crowd and also reached the final in Cincinnati in August.
There is now only one spot left to claim for these WTA Finals. It will come down to Andreeva and Rybakina. If the Kazakh player wins the title tomorrow in Ningbo, a semifinal in Tokyo would allow her to surpass the Russian.
However, if she loses in the final against Ekaterina Alexandrova, Rybakina will need to reach the final in the Japanese capital.
